We chose the K's Style simple shape from among the few Mirror Hole covers available.
The product is Material:The body of DURACON has a simple construction with a female thread and a bolt connection.
However, the body is still thick and heavy due to the bolt connection structure.
Well, it's solid, to put it nicely.
And this time we'll do a little bit of work before we do the installation.
I think the thickness of SpongeSeal should be about 3-5mm.
Next, it is a simple job to remove the Mirror and cover it with this Mirror Hole Cover.
And the meter cover must be removed in order to access the Bolt that is attached to the Mirror.
However, since the Ninja1000 17MODEL, it is not easy to remove the meter cover.
In addition to removing the side cowl, you have to remove the Windscreen, Cover in the Upper Cowl, and Meter to remove the meter cover.
I've had experience with multiple Full CowlMotorcycles, including the original Ninja 1000, and I don't understand the structure when it comes to maintainability.
If the meter cover is removed, afterwards I think that it is already Large sturdy, but this time there is no work space.
Once the bolts are removed, the installation is done in reverse order.
Just to be safe, you can apply an anti-loosening agent to the bolts.
Fitting, there is no interference, no gaps, and no problems after installation, although delicate alignment is required.
